This candidate will be involved in any number of material handling activities that occur: Receiving, order picking, staging, cycle counting, delighting our customers. Will work in a team-oriented environment.
How You'll Make An Impact:
Servicing internal and external customers.
Ability to deal with a rapidly changing environment.
Flexibility in performing multiple tasks.
Working in cold room and -20 rooms occasionally.
What You Bring:
A curious nature and need to learn
The ability to adjust to a rapidly changing environment and flexibility in performing multiple tasks.
Computer and System skills.
Ability to lift 50 lbs and stand for long periods of time.
High School Diploma or equivalent.
Temporary employees are required to provide their own safety shoes that meet or exceed the ASTM F2413 standard for protective footwear.
Compensation: The estimated hourly range for this position is $16.54 to $22.74 per hour at the time of posting. Actual compensation will be provided in writing at the time of offer, if applicable, and is based on several factors we believe fairly and accurately impact compensation, including geographic location, experience, knowledge, skills, abilities, and other job permitted factors.
